Triguard SC300E TBT Bus Terminator (TBT) Issue 2 October 2005 INTRODUCTION PURPOSE The Bus Terminator (TBT) is a passive end-of-line I/O data bus terminator. The purpose of the TBT is to minimise line ringing and pulse reflections in order to eliminate transmission data errors. This document is intended to provide a general understanding of the TBT sufficient to enable basic maintenance procedures to be effected in the field. Figure 1-1.

Triguard SC300E TBT Bus Terminator SPECIFICATION Model TBT Connector DIN41612 style ācā 64-way Overall size (mm) 100H x 18W x 40D Overall size (inches) 3.94H x 0.7W x 1.57D Weight (per set of three) 0.21kg ENVIRONMENTAL SPECIFICATIONS The maximum ambient temperature measured at the hottest point within the Triguard system shall not be greater than 60 degrees centigrade.
Triguard SC300E TECHNICAL DESCRIPTION PHYSICAL The TBT bus terminator consists of a DIN41612 connector with two fixing screws to fit to the bus expansion adaptors (TBA) fitted to the SC300E chassis. THEORY OF OPERATION If the SC300E chassis are arranged with the MPPs at one end of the bus then the TBTs must be fitted at at the other end of the bus as shown in Figure 2-1 .

Triguard SC300E SERVICING SCOPE System repair is by replacement of the faulty device. Faulty devices are not repairable in the field. They should be replaced by a serviceable spare and the faulty device returned to for repair. WARNING 1 The fitting or removal of these devices on a running system could result in a plant shutdown. FUNCTIONAL TESTING There are no functional tests for this device available on-line. NOTE Continued inexplicable errors occurring on one channel may mean that the TBT is faulty.
